I wish I saw these before I ordered the Malkoff ML drop-ins. I know theMiniStar31 M-EX is designed for the 4-6D ML, but on the terralux website they recommend Titaniun inovation 3AA-D conversion kits. These produce 4.5V. I wonder if 3 Li Ion 33600's would be OK? I have also changed my 3-D ML to 4C by inserting a ~9" section of 1" split loom down the maglight tube and this gives a good fit for the C cells. As I found out on this forum, reversing the spring in the original ML tail cap will deal with the longer length of the 4 C cells compared to the 3 D cells. I have the Malkoff glass breaking tail cap, so originally I just sanded off some of the paint and inserted a penny. I later switched to 1 disc magnet, I don't lose it now when I open it up. I'm not one for reviews but since I have this module figured I could give some input. In short, bought the battery junction kit w/ charger, battery and lamp designed for 3D Maglite (not the LED version). Had some trouble with the first older 3D I dropped it in, but picked up a new one and seems fine now. Modes can be single max or 3-mode by switching the button on the unit itself.

The best way I can describe the light is a mid-range beast. It CAN throw a bit but isn't meant for that it seems. At short to mid range this thing lights up everything. Run time about 1.5 hrs on max and starts dimming gradually. Tint of the light is warm white without any blue to it. I use it for car stops at works and is great so far!
